Re[3]: Про красивость работы с std::vector
От: tapatoon  
Дата: 15.03.25 06:08
Оценка: +1
Здравствуйте, Shmj, Вы писали:

S>А что там будет — просто RVO? Это гарантируется на всех компиляторах?


data — это же член класса? Тут RVO не сработает. Функция, которая возвращает локальный объект через RVO на самом деле сразу аллоцирует его в стеке вызывающей функции.
Тут же член класса, никакого RVO не будет.
Центр ИПсО Сил Специальных Операций
 
Подождите ...
Wait...
Пока на собственное сообщение не было ответов, его можно удалить.